Here are the top real estate trends shaping the market in 2024:
1. Sustainable and Green Properties
Eco-friendly real estate is no longer a niche market. Investors are increasingly drawn to sustainable properties with features such as solar panels, energy-efficient designs, and green certifications. These properties not only reduce environmental impact but also appeal to environmentally conscious buyers and tenants, enhancing long-term value.
Government incentives and stricter environmental regulations are accelerating this trend, making green investments a sound choice for forward-thinking investors.
2. Rise of Mixed-Use Developments
The demand for mixed-use spaces that integrate residential, commercial, and retail functions is skyrocketing. Investors are focusing on properties that cater to a modern lifestyle, where people can live, work, and shop within a single space.
Urban centers and growing suburban hubs are hotspots for such developments, offering attractive returns on investment and reduced vacancy risks.


3. Growth in Affordable Housing
The need for affordable housing continues to be a critical factor in emerging economies and urbanized regions. Investors are leveraging government initiatives and policy support to develop low-cost housing projects that meet the demand for affordable and quality living spaces.
This trend presents a stable investment opportunity with consistent demand, especially in high-growth cities.
4. Technology Integration in Real Estate
The real estate market is experiencing a tech revolution. Smart homes with features like automated security systems, smart lighting, and IoT-enabled appliances are becoming the new standard for modern buyers.
Additionally, PropTech platforms are making property management, investment decisions, and leasing processes faster and more efficient. Investors embracing these technologies are seeing greater returns and enhanced tenant satisfaction.
5. Suburban Migration and Remote Work
The rise of remote work has fueled a migration to suburban areas, where individuals and families seek larger homes, open spaces, and better quality of life. This shift is driving demand for residential properties in suburban and tier-2 cities, offering new opportunities for investors.
Commercial real estate is also evolving to accommodate hybrid work models, creating opportunities for flexible office spaces and coworking hubs.
6. Focus on Resilient Infrastructure
With climate change posing challenges to traditional real estate assets, the focus has shifted to resilient infrastructure that can withstand extreme weather events and natural disasters. Properties designed with robust materials, disaster-proof features, and comprehensive insurance plans are gaining traction among investors looking for secure, long-term assets.


7. Increasing Demand for Logistics and Warehousing
The boom in e-commerce has created a surge in demand for warehousing and logistics spaces. Investors are capitalizing on this trend by exploring opportunities in logistics hubs and industrial corridors that support the supply chain industry.
This sector continues to offer high ROI, driven by the growing need for last-mile delivery facilities and efficient warehousing solutions.
8. Rise of Co-Living and Shared Spaces
The co-living market is emerging as a lucrative opportunity for investors targeting millennials, young professionals, and students. Shared spaces offer affordability, convenience, and community living, making them increasingly popular in urban areas.
This trend is redefining traditional rental models and creating new avenues for investment in residential real estate.
